The Fuel Adjustment Factor (FAF) is a surcharge mechanism used by transportation carriers, particularly in the trucking industry, to account for fluctuations in fuel prices. It allows carriers to adjust their rates dynamically based on changes in fuel costs, which are a significant operational expense.
The concept of FAF emerged during periods of significant fuel price volatility, particularly in the 1970s and 2000s. As fuel costs became a major determinant of transportation expenses, carriers sought ways to protect their margins while maintaining competitive pricing for shippers. Over time, FAF has evolved into a standardized mechanism used across the industry.
FAF plays a critical role in balancing the financial risks associated with fuel price fluctuations between carriers and shippers. It ensures that carriers can remain solvent during periods of high fuel costs without forcing shippers to absorb the entire burden.
Truckload shipping refers to the transportation of goods where a single consignor (shipper) contracts an entire truck for their shipment. This method contrasts with less-than-truckload (LTL) shipping, where multiple shippers share space in the same truck.
Truckload shipping has been a cornerstone of the transportation industry since the widespread adoption of trucks in the early 20th century. As logistics operations expanded, truckload became the go-to method for transporting large quantities of goods efficiently.
Truckload shipping is vital for businesses that require the transport of large volumes of goods over long distances. It offers cost savings and operational efficiency, making it a cornerstone of supply chain management.

Suppose a carrier operates a fleet of trucks and notices that fuel prices have increased by 10%. Using FAF, the carrier adjusts its rates by adding a surcharge proportional to the increase in fuel costs. This adjustment ensures that the carrier can maintain profitability while sharing the cost burden with shippers.
A manufacturing company needs to transport 50,000 units of a product from its warehouse in Chicago to a distribution center in Los Angeles. Instead of using multiple LTL shipments, the company contracts a truckload carrier to move the entire shipment in one go. This reduces costs and ensures faster delivery.
